Feedback reveals significant challenges with appointment access and booking processes. Patients consistently report difficulties securing advance appointments, with many describing the need to call at 8am as impractical for working professionals. Phone access presents a major barrier, with complaints of unanswered calls and long waiting times before reaching reception. When appointments are obtained, patients experience extended waits on the day and occasional last-minute cancellations. Reception experience is mixed, with some patients praising friendly and supportive staff, whilst others report discourteous and unprofessional interactions.
In contrast, medical care delivery receives more positive recognition. Patients frequently commend the competence and professionalism of clinical staff, noting excellent bedside manner and thorough assessments. Several reviews acknowledge that despite booking difficulties, the quality of care from doctors compensates for access challenges. A minority of patients report concerns about continuity of care and communication regarding diagnoses and treatment plans, particularly when consultations occur by phone rather than face-to-face.
The practice appears to face systemic pressures affecting appointment availability and phone responsiveness. Whilst some patients demonstrate understanding of wider NHS constraints, others find the current booking system unworkable. The contrast between positive feedback on clinical care and negative feedback on access suggests that operational improvements to scheduling and communication channels would significantly enhance overall patient experience.
